Research on the Qualification Certification System for Western Medicine Practitioners During the Republic of China Period
During the Republic of China period,some western medicine practitioners graduated from phar-maceutical departments in medical colleges,while others were trained in hospitals or pharmacies.Conse-quently,the qualification certification system was divided into two categories:one is pharmacists,and the other is dispensers.This system combined institutional regulations with the realities of the country,contrib-uting to the specialization and standardization of the western pharmaceutical industry,which aligned with the development status of the pharmaceutical sector at the time.However,due to political turmoil and fre-quent wars,higher pharmaceutical education was not fully developed.As a result,the number of pharmacy assistants,originally intended as a temporary measure,continued to grow,while the total number of phar-macists was relatively small,which hindered the long-term development of the pharmaceutical profession.
